Ingersoll Rand Security Technologies, a leading global provider of security and safety solutions and manufacturer of contactless smart credentials and readers, announced recently its new aptiQ™ multi-technology readers, which read both proximity and smart credentials, provide users with a simple migration path to increased credential security levels, including various forms of proximity, MIFARE® Classic and MIFARE DESFire™ EV1. The readers are also NFC compliant, allowing users the ability to easily migrate to mobile credentials in the future as needed.

The aptiQ readers are a newly designed product, both aesthetically and from a technology perspective,” emphasises Jeremy Earles, marketing manager for readers and credentials at Ingersoll Rand Security Technologies. Their eye-pleasing, wall-hugging design suits a larger variety of architectural styles and the four new color choices compliment any building’s décor. These readers provide the high security of aptiQ™ technology with read range comparable to other readers on today’s market.

The new aptiQ™ readers are versatile, supporting a variety of contactless credentials: 125 kHz Proximity, 13.56 MHz MIFARE® Classic, Ingersoll Rand’s aptiQ™ MIFARE DESFire™ EV1 smart card. The aptiQ™ readers can also read the card serial number (CSN) of most 13.56 MHz smart credentials and are able to communicate with the growing population of NFC enabled mobile phones. All aptiQ™ readers are FIPS 201-1 compliant and have been approved by the US Government under HSPD12 as PIV Transparent Readers. 

Our new line of aptiQ™ readers are designed to provide both integrators and end-users unique advantages over others on the market today. We now have a simplified offering of readers that will meet the access control needs of virtually every application. Our readers also allow end-users the ability to expand and/or upgrade credential technologies.” Earles stresses. 

aptiQ™ readers are extremely easy to install, using a quick-connect wiring harness and a familiar standard wiring color scheme. Providing a streamlined offering of fewer readers with multi-technology capability, Ingersoll Rand meets the large variety of access control product needs without a confusing number of complex choices.
